Output ef59e26486bda12b92ba8541a0fae82bb7ee50d2b8a8bed47ca96830a810fcf0:46

value
53626
script pubkey
OP_HASH160 OP_PUSHBYTES_20 493ef6bd5895c304e4b36439ab8973806aeaac20 OP_EQUAL
address
38NJgMJAszhSGsW2is5b6GujHtWgTvgTKd
transaction
ef59e26486bda12b92ba8541a0fae82bb7ee50d2b8a8bed47ca96830a810fcf0
spent
true